Integration Of Culture And Tourism Industry In Beijing And Its Influencing Factors

The cultural industry and tourism industry are two closely related and mutually supportive industries.In recent years,with Beijing clearly proposing the development strategy of "cultural tourism integration" in the five-year plan,the relationship between the cultural and tourism industries has attracted widespread attention.Without the infusion of culture,a journey will become empty,and without the participation of tourism,culture will be difficult to spread.When there is cultural participation in tourism activities,it is like a dead tree in spring,being given a new life;When culture is brought to every corner of the world by means of tourist activities,the civilization of mankind keeps on developing.Beijing is the capital of China,and culture and tourism are very important in our country.Therefore,the research on the integrated development of culture and tourist industry in Beijing is significant.This article takes the integration of Beijing’s cultural and tourism industries as the research goal.Firstly,it summarizes the existing literature,fully understands the research on industrial integration at home and abroad,clarifies the research scope of this article,sorts out the relevant concepts of the cultural and tourism industries,and determines that the theoretical basis of this article is based on the theory of industrial correlation and coordinated development.Then,based on data from 2005 to 2020,the integration of cultural and tourism industries in Beijing was analyzed,and it was concluded that the integration of cultural and tourism industries in Beijing is mainly concentrated in four aspects: ancient capital culture,red culture,Beijing style culture,and famous school culture and tourism.Furthermore,using a distance synergy model based on grey correlation,the development status of the cultural and tourism industries in Beijing from 2005 to 2020 is analyzed.The degree of integration between the cultural and tourism industries during this period is calculated and evaluated,and the Growth curve model is used to predict the degree of integration in the next four years.Next,PEST analysis will be used to select influencing factors from four perspectives: politics,economy,society,and technology.Fuzzy-set qualitative comparative analysis will be used to explore the necessary conditions for a high degree of integration.Finally,relevant conclusions were drawn and corresponding policy recommendations were proposed.The main conclusions are as follows:(1)The development of Beijing’s cultural and tourism industries is good and there is a phenomenon of integration.At present,its integration mainly focuses on the integration of ancient capital culture,red culture,Beijing style culture,and famous school culture with tourism.(2)The overall development level of the cultural and tourism industries in Beijing is on the rise,and due to the impact of the epidemic,the level of integration has decreased from good integration to basic integration.It is expected that by 2024,Beijing will achieve a high degree of integration of the cultural and tourism industries.(3)The high degree of integration between Beijing’s cultural and tourism industries requires policy support,a higher per capita GDP level,a lower average concentration of inhalable particulate matter,and a higher level of technological innovation.In response to the above conclusions,this article proposes the following four suggestions:(1)Cultivate professional talents proficient in Beijing culture,improve industrial innovation capabilities,and support the development of culture and tourism;(2)Emphasize the guiding role of the political environment;(3)Developing new forms of cultural and tourism development and expanding channels for cultural and tourism development;(4)Integrate cultural and tourism resources to create distinctive tourism routes.
